According to our (Global Info Research) latest study, the global Fiber Well Type Resistance Furnace market size was valued at US$ 597 million in 2025 and is forecast to a readjusted size of US$ 1007 million by 2032 with a CAGR of 7.7% during review period.
In 2025, global Fiber Well Type Resistance Furnace production reached approximately 29k units, with an average global market price of around US$20k per unit.
A fiber well‑type resistance furnace is an industrial furnace that uses electrical resistance heating elements within a vertical well‑type structure lined with high‑temperature refractory fiber insulation to carry out thermal processing. Heating is generated by resistance elements (such as Kanthal or silicon carbide rods), and the high‑temperature fiber lining minimizes heat loss and improves thermal efficiency. This type of furnace provides precise temperature control and uniform temperature distribution. It is widely used for material sintering, annealing, heat treatment, aging tests, ceramic firing, and other applications. With benefits including good temperature uniformity, low energy consumption, fast start‑up, and ease of maintenance, fiber well‑type resistance furnaces are essential equipment in laboratories, pilot lines, and industrial heat‑treatment processes.
The industry chain of fiber well‑type resistance furnaces comprises upstream suppliers of key raw materials such as refractory fiber insulation, resistance heating elements, and control systems; midstream equipment manufacturers; and downstream users in heat treatment and material processing sectors. Upstream material suppliers include Unifrax and Lydall (refractory fiber materials), Kanthal (resistance wire and silicon carbide elements), and Omron (control and temperature regulation systems). Midstream furnace manufacturers such as Thermcraft and Nabertherm handle overall design and production. Downstream applications include metal heat treatment shops, ceramic processing, annealing of electronic components, material research institutes, labs, and universities. The industry is characterized by high‑performance upstream materials determining efficiency and lifetime, integrated midstream solutions, and demand‑driven procurement by downstream processors based on specific thermal processes.
